Below is a number of ABAP code snippets to demonstrate how to select data from SAP HRESS_S_ITDCL_EMP_DTL_MY table and store it within an internal table, including using the newer @DATA inline declaration methods. It also shows you various ways to process this data using ABAP work area, inline declaration or field symbols including executing all the relevant CONVERSION_EXIT routines specific to HRESS_S_ITDCL_EMP_DTL_MY. See here for more generic Select statement tips.

Sometimes data within SAP is stored within the database table in a different format to what it is displayed to the user. These input/output conversation FM routines are what translates the data between the two formats.
